The station is equipped with essential facilities, including a ticket office open from early morning till late evening throughout the week and ticket machines for convenient ticket collection. For visitors requiring assistance, step-free access is available across the whole station, making it highly accessible. Passenger information screens and a helpline provide crucial support to ensure a smooth journey. Despite the absence of a staffed waiting room, passengers can find comfort in available seating areas.
Altrincham station is designed to accommodate all travelers, featuring accessible ticket machines, an induction loop system, and ramps for train access. While there's no availability of wheelchairs on-site, three accessible parking spaces are available, proving the station's commitment to inclusivity.
Altrincham station isn't just a stop on a map; it's a well-connected transport hub. The station links seamlessly with Metrolink tram services, facilitating easy travel into Greater Manchester. There's a conveniently located bus interchange, offering a comprehensive network of local bus services for onward travel. While Altrincham doesn't feature accessible taxis, taxis can be found near the library, opposite the bus interchange. For those looking to cycle, bicycle hire is available, making for easy exploration of the local area.

The station provides the vital amenities needed for a smooth journey. Although Irlam lacks a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for easy online ticket collection. For those wondering about accessibility, the station provides partial step-free access, with tactile paving only on platforms 2 and 3. Assistance can be sought on the platform through trained conductors, offering an additional layer of support to ensure you catch your train without a hitch. However, travelers with specific mobility needs should note the absence of accessible ticket machines and waiting rooms, alongside the limited facilities such as no accessible taxis or wheelchairs available on site.
In terms of safety and security, the presence of CCTV offers some peace of mind, though it's worth mentioning that the station experiences a shortage of facilities for cyclists, as there are no bicycle storage spaces available. While there are some seating areas, comforts like Wi-Fi, refreshment facilities, or shopping options are not present. Despite these limitations, Irlam remains a conveniently located and efficiently managed station.
Onward travel from Irlam is well-supported thanks to its strategic transport links. Bus services frequent both sides of Liverpool Road, facilitating easy connections to Warrington, Manchester, or Eccles. If rail services are interrupted, rail replacement buses are available with pickup points located conveniently on Liverpool Road, about 350m from the station entrance. For those looking to continue their journey by taxi, services can be arranged through Cab4You, ensuring onward travel is straightforward and flexible.
